A house cleaning service claims that it can clean a four bedroom house in less than 2 hours. A sample of n = 16 houses is taken and the sample mean is found to be 1.97 hours and the sample standard deviation is found to be 0.1 hours. Using a 0.05 level of significance the correct conclusion is:
A) reject the null because the test statistic (-1.2) is < the critical value (1.7531) .
B) do not reject the null because the test statistic (1.2) is > the critical value (-1.7531) .
C) reject the null because the test statistic (-1.7531) is < the critical value (-1.2) .
D) do not reject the null because the test statistic (-1.2) is > the critical value (-1.7531) .
